Origins and Development
Honda launched the Super Cub project in 1956 under the leadership of founder Soichiro Honda and engineer Takeo Fujisawa. The team designed this motorcycle to address Japan’s post-war transportation needs, creating an affordable and reliable vehicle for everyday commuting.
Engineers incorporated a 50cc four-stroke engine that delivered exceptional fuel efficiency, achieving approximately 180 miles per gallon. The automatic clutch system eliminated the complexity of manual gear shifting, making the motorcycle accessible to riders without prior experience.
Honda’s design philosophy centered on three core principles: ease of use, reliability, and affordability. The enclosed chain guard protected riders’ clothing from grease, while the step-through frame allowed riders to mount and dismount easily while wearing skirts or traditional clothing.
The company invested heavily in manufacturing innovations, implementing assembly line techniques that reduced production costs. Honda established dedicated production facilities in Suzuka, Japan, focusing exclusively on Super Cub manufacturing to achieve economies of scale.

Engine Options Across Generations
The original 1958 Super Cub featured a 49cc OHV (overhead valve) single-cylinder engine producing 4.5 horsepower at 9,500 RPM. Honda engineers designed this compact powerplant with a bore and stroke of 39mm x 41.4mm, creating optimal combustion characteristics for urban commuting.
Later generations introduced multiple displacement options to meet varying market demands. The C70 variant expanded engine size to 72cc, generating 6.5 horsepower while maintaining the same reliable architecture. Modern Super Cub models offer 109cc and 124cc engines, with the larger displacement producing 9.7 horsepower at 7,000 RPM.
Current production models use PGM-FI (programmed fuel injection) systems instead of traditional carburetors. This electronic fuel delivery enhances throttle response across all RPM ranges while reducing emissions by 23% compared to carburetor-equipped predecessors.
